To keep your gel nails looking flawless and feeling fabulous for longer, here’s some easy care tips:
Be gentle for the first 24 hours! – Your gel is fully cured, but still settling in. So skip super hot baths, saunas, or long steamy showers to keep everything perfect!
Keep those cuticles happy! – Daily moisturizing with cuticle oil and hand cream is your secret weapon to prevent lifting and keep nails strong.
Watch out for certain products! – Things like insect repellent, sun creams, retinol, or anything with alcohol can sneakily break down your gel. After using them, just give your hands a quick cleanse to avoid any premature lifting.
Gloves are your nails’ best friend! – When you’re cleaning, doing dishes or gardening, pop on some gloves to protect your manicure from harsh chemicals and extra water.
Keep your nails fresh – Gel manicures usually last 2–4 weeks. Leaving too long between appointments can put extra stress on your natural nails, which might lead to cracks or breaks. So keep up with your appointments to stay polished and protect your nail health
Hands off the peeling! – Picking or peeling your gel nails might seem tempting, but it can damage your natural nails and mess with your next set. If you want to remove them, let me handle it with a professional soak-off.
Remember, nails aren’t tools! – Opening cans or scratching labels? Use your fingertips or other items to avoid chips or cracks.
Put the file down! – I know it’s tempting to shape or file your nails yourself, but try to resist. Filing can break the seal on the free edge and cause your gel to lift sooner than it should.
When you take care of your gel nails, you’re also helping your natural nails grow stronger underneath—win-win!
